Transaction 106590ef37901996823d489d3267c65e8aebb48c716c1dcbd67490a51318f24e

2 Input
2 Outputs
  • 106590ef37901996823d489d3267c65e8aebb48c716c1dcbd67490a51318f24e:0
  • value  110000
    address  1J69wTLGS8Vn3qjZg2m4zKS6k7dbYJd94m
  • 106590ef37901996823d489d3267c65e8aebb48c716c1dcbd67490a51318f24e:1
  • value  1272937
    address  1L7UWwanqp1kuafRfzsfqqAGZ2TTQCFZDb